Title
Ceremonial staff
Ethnicity
Katmai
Date
early 19th century
Expedition
Russian circumnavigations and half round-the-world sea expeditions
Collectors-person
unknown sailor
Material
narwhale canine tooth, ivory, iron, copper, baleen
Dimensions
length 100.5, diameter of staff 2.5 cm, diameter of base for figure 4.7 cm. Figure of sea lion: length 6.2 cm, height 4.5 cm, width of figure without flipper 2.7 cm
Annotation
The staff is a symbol of a leader’s power, its top carved to resemble a sea lion.
